Education Welfare Officer -
Salary: £26,317 - £30,507 per annum Grade 8
37 Hours per week – Opportunity for 6 months temporary contract / secondment
- An opportunity has arisen for a dynamic and high performing individual in the role of Education Welfare Officer as a 6 month fixed term contract. The post holder will be required to work in close partnership with education providers to address the complex issue’s of school attendance, child employment and entertainment. We are looking for individuals who have a thorough understanding of the complex factors which may influence irregular attendance in education settings and have a sound knowledge of the statutory framework around school attendance, child entertainment and employment. We require the candidate to have an understanding of statutory safeguarding procedures, legal framework for improving attendance, Fair access Protocol and the DfE Guidance on attendance including children missing from education.
